Output 1339041fa77652609d44effceac3c8399d5dd3d41ac856a3a43847cc5b0ef84c:3

value
126130
script pubkey
OP_0 OP_PUSHBYTES_20 2629960cb7182204cfbde2ec6a8974fc894324ae
address
bc1qyc5evr9hrq3qfnaautkx4zt5ljy5xf9wxmv7w0
transaction
1339041fa77652609d44effceac3c8399d5dd3d41ac856a3a43847cc5b0ef84c
confirmations
93
spent
true